Understanding Computer Vision: Computer vision refers to the field of artificial intelligence and computer science that focuses on enabling machines to interpret and understand visual information from digital images or videos. Through complex algorithms and deep learning techniques, computer vision enables machines to recognize, analyze, and interpret visual content, replicating human-like vision capabilities.
